My DC was identified as Level II in 2nd grade also, never notified except for notation on report card. No weekly pull outs, was pulled out once or twice this spring, but I believe it was for the in-pool prep. Turns out the differentiation was taking place in the classroom, even though my DC claims to do the same thing every other student is doing. DC was eligible for center, so will be going there next year. My point is that Level II and III must differ between schools and AARTs........sometimes doing very little to nothing different than GE.
